Hanoi is studying the possibility of constructing a nine-story financial tower near Hoan Kiem Lake, according to local reports. The proposal is in the planning and feasibility assessment stage, with no final approval or construction timeline confirmed. This initiative highlights ongoing urban development efforts in the city center, aiming to boost financial infrastructure and economic activity.

The Hanoi municipal authorities have confirmed that they are conducting studies to evaluate the feasibility of building a nine-story financial tower in the vicinity of Hoan Kiem Lake, a central and historically significant area. The project is still in the preliminary phase, with officials assessing technical, environmental, and urban planning aspects. No official permits or detailed plans have been released publicly, and the decision to proceed remains under review.

Sources close to the matter indicate that the proposed building aims to serve as a key financial hub, potentially housing banking institutions, financial services, and related businesses. The initiative is part of Hanoi’s broader strategy to modernize its financial sector and attract investment, especially in the context of ongoing urban expansion and infrastructure upgrades.

Local residents and business leaders have expressed mixed reactions, with some welcoming the development as a boost to the economy and others raising concerns about environmental impact and preservation of the historic cityscape. The Hanoi government has emphasized that safety, sustainability, and urban aesthetics will be priorities in the planning process.

Hanoi’s Urban Growth and Planning Efforts

Hanoi has experienced rapid urban expansion over the past decade, driven by economic growth, population increase, and government initiatives to modernize infrastructure. The city has seen numerous new developments, including commercial centers, residential complexes, and transportation projects. The proposal for a financial tower near Hoan Kiem Lake aligns with Hanoi’s broader urban planning goals to enhance financial services and attract foreign investment.

Historically, the area around Hoan Kiem Lake has been a focal point for cultural, historical, and tourism activities. Recent development discussions have sparked debates about how to accommodate growth while preserving the city’s heritage. The current study on the nine-story tower is part of a larger trend of integrating modern facilities into Hanoi’s historic core, with careful consideration of environmental and aesthetic factors.

Official statements indicate that the project is still in the feasibility and planning phase, with no definitive timeline for construction. The city’s planning department is consulting with architects, environmental experts, and community stakeholders before moving forward.
